이모지: 일본 모바일 폰에서 글로벌 시각 언어로

발행: (2026년 1월 19일 오전 03:35 GMT+9)
17 min read
원문: Dev.to

Source: Dev.to

위에 제공된 링크만으로는 번역할 실제 텍스트가 포함되어 있지 않습니다. 번역을 원하는 본문을 그대로 복사해서 알려주시면, 요청하신 대로 마크다운 형식과 코드 블록, URL은 그대로 유지하면서 한국어로 번역해 드리겠습니다.

소개

이모지는 디지털 커뮤니케이션을 근본적으로 바꾸었습니다. 1990년대 후반 일본 이동통신사를 위한 간단한 솔루션으로 시작된 이모지는 전 세계 온라인 인구의 90 % 이상이 사용하는 시각 언어로 발전했습니다. 매일 수십억 개의 이모지가 메신저 플랫폼, 소셜 미디어, 이메일을 통해 전송됩니다.

하지만 이모지는 귀여운 작은 그림을 넘어섭니다. 이들은 디지털 시대에 사람들이 감정을 표현하고 서로 연결하는 방식에 의미 있는 변화를 나타냅니다. 이들의 역사, 심리학, 기술 구현을 이해하면 이러한 작은 기호가 현대 생활에 깊이 자리 잡게 된 이유를 알 수 있습니다.

이모지의 탄생

이모지 이야기는 일본 최대 이동통신사인 NTT DoCoMo의 디자이너 Shigetaka Kurita에서 시작됩니다.

  • 1999 – DoCoMo는 세계 최초의 모바일‑인터넷 플랫폼 중 하나인 i‑mode를 출시했습니다.
  • 이 서비스는 사용자가 휴대폰으로 이메일을 보낼 수 있게 했지만, 텍스트만으로는 차갑고, 모호하거나 심지어 무례하게 느껴졌습니다.

텍스트만으로는 부족했던 이유

일본 문화는 맥락과 감정적 서브텍스트에 크게 의존합니다. 대면 대화에서는 얼굴 표정, 목소리 톤, 몸짓 등 미묘한 신호가 문자 그대로의 의미를 넘어선 의미 전달을 돕습니다. 그러나 글로만 쓰면 이러한 모든 맥락이 사라집니다.

쿠리타의 해결책

쿠리타는 176개의 작은 그림문자 세트를 만들었으며, 각각은 12 × 12 픽셀 그리드에 맞게 설계되었습니다. 이 그림문자는 기본 감정, 날씨, 일상 사물을 포함합니다. 그는 이를 emoji(絵 e “그림” + 文字 moji “문자”)라고 불렀습니다.

  • 영감은 일본 만화의 manpu 기호, 날씨 픽토그램, 거리 표지판에서 얻었습니다.
  • 이 세트는 핵심 문제를 해결했습니다: 사용자는 이제 메시지를 부드럽게 만들기 위해 웃는 얼굴을, 애정을 표현하기 위해 하트를 추가할 수 있게 되었습니다.

일본에서의 초기 도입

이 개념은 일본의 이동통신사들 사이에 빠르게 퍼졌습니다:

  • SoftBank와 **au (KDDI)**는 각각 자체 이모지 세트를 개발했으며, 한 통신사에서 보낸 이모지가 다른 통신사에서는 빈 사각형으로 표시되는 파편화된 생태계를 만들었습니다.
  • 호환성 문제에도 불구하고, 이모지 사용은 2000년대 초반 일본 전역에서 폭발적으로 증가했습니다.

10년 넘게 이모지는 주로 일본에 국한되어 있었습니다. 서구 사용자들은 가끔 일본 앱이나 기기를 통해 이모지를 접했지만, 표준화가 없었기 때문에 전 세계로 퍼지지는 못했습니다.

글로벌 표준화

유니코드가 앞장서다

국제 이모지 지원 추진은 Unicode Consortium(유니코드 컨소시엄)에게 맡겨졌으며, 이는 거의 모든 현대 컴퓨팅 시스템에서 사용되는 범용 텍스트 인코딩 표준을 유지하는 비영리 단체이다.

  • 2010 – Unicode 6.0 은 공식적으로 이모지 지원을 포함시켜, 다양한 일본 이동통신사 세트를 하나의 표준으로 통합하였다.
  • 각 이모지는 고유 코드 포인트를 부여받았다, 예시:
U+1F600  →  😀  (웃는 얼굴)

Unicode를 지원하는 모든 장치는 이제 이 코드 포인트를 인식하고 적절한 이모지를 표시할 수 있다.

플랫폼‑별 렌더링

모든 플랫폼이 U+1F600 의 의미에 동의하지만, 각 기업은 자체적인 시각적 해석을 만든다. Apple의 버전은 Google의 버전과 다르고, Microsoft나 Samsung의 버전과도 차이가 있다.

연구 하이라이트 (GroupLens, University of Minnesota, 2016)
“웃는 눈을 가진 웃는 얼굴” 이모지는 일부 플랫폼에서는 긍정적으로, 다른 플랫폼에서는 부정적으로 평가되었으며, 후자의 경우 렌더링이 더 찡그린 표정처럼 보였다. 같은 이모지가 플랫폼 경계를 넘을 때, 송신자와 수신자는 이를 매우 다르게 해석할 수 있다.

Psychological Impact

이모티콘의 급속한 채택은 인간 심리학에 뿌리를 두고 있습니다.

  • 연구에 따르면 사람들은 **감정 인식과 관련된 신경 경로(neural pathways associated with emotional recognition)**를 사용하여 이모티콘 얼굴을 처리하지만, 실제 인간 얼굴을 처리하는 방식과는 동일하지 않습니다.
  • 이모티콘은 감정적 반응을 유발하고 메시지 해석에 영향을 줄 수 있으며, 정확한 뇌 메커니즘은 대면 인식과 다를 수 있습니다.

Emojis as Digital Non‑Verbal Cues

텍스트 기반 디지털 커뮤니케이션은 비언어적 단서를 제거하여 메시지가 오해되기 쉬운 상황을 만들습니다. 이모티콘은 이러한 손실된 단서를 디지털 대체물로 제공합니다:

  • 😄 를 추가하면 친근한 의도를 나타냅니다.
  • 😬 를 포함하면 어색함을 나타냅니다.

연구는 이모티콘이 포함된 메시지가 동일한 내용의 이모티콘 없는 메시지보다 더 따뜻하고 진실되게 인식된다는 것을 일관되게 보여줍니다. 직업적 맥락에서 적절한 이모티콘 사용은 능력과 따뜻함이라는 두 가지를 동시에 높이는 효과가 있으며, 이는 직장 커뮤니케이션에서 드문 조합입니다.

사회적 정체성 및 커뮤니티 의미

이모지는 사회적 정체성을 나타내는 도구가 되었습니다. 다양한 커뮤니티가 자체적인 사용 패턴과 의미를 발전시킵니다.

  • The 💀 skull emoji는 Gen Z가 무언가가 극도로 웃긴 경우를 나타내기 위해 흔히 사용합니다(웃으며 “죽었어요”라는 의미), 종종 연령층이 높은 사람들을 혼란스럽게 합니다.
  • 특정 이모지 조합은 온라인 서브컬처 내에서 틈새 의미를 획득하며, 외부인들은 이를 이해하지 못할 수 있습니다.

비즈니스 및 직장 애플리케이션

마케팅 및 참여

  • 브랜드는 더 친근하게 보이기 위해 이모지를 활용하며, 이모지가 포함된 소셜 미디어 게시물은 높은 참여율을 얻습니다.
  • 이모지가 포함된 이메일 제목은 다양한 인구통계에서 높은 오픈율을 보입니다.

직장 커뮤니케이션

SlackMicrosoft Teams와 같은 플랫폼에서 이모지 반응은 새로운 커뮤니케이션 패턴을 만듭니다:

EmojiTypical Use
👍수신 확인
🎉좋은 소식 축하
👀관심 표시 또는 “보고 있음”

이러한 반응은 전체 메시지 알림을 트리거하지 않고도 확인을 가능하게 하여 알림 피로도를 줄여줍니다.

Source:

법적 고려사항

이모지는 법적 영역까지 진입했다. 2017년, 이스라엘 법원 사건은 이모지 해석이 계약 의도와 책임에 어떻게 영향을 미칠 수 있는지를 강조했다.

법적 환경

  • 소액 청구 사건 – 법원은 아파트 매물에 대한 응답으로 보낸 이모지(예: 💃와 🌟)가 충분한 관심 표시로 간주되어, 잠재 세입자가 집주인을 갑자기 사라지게 했을 때 손해배상을 받을 자격이 있다고 판결했다. 판사는 이 이모지가 “큰 낙관을 전달한다”고 언급하며 약 $2,200를 지급했다.
  • 형사 사건 – 무기를 포함한 이모지 시퀀스가 위협으로 간주되는지 여부에 대해 법원은 의견이 갈렸다. 결과는 종종 상황에 따라 달라지며, 상당한 법적 불확실성을 남긴다.

핵심 요점: 이모지의 의미는 매우 상황에 따라 달라진다—한 사람이 장난스러운 풍자로 의도한 것이 다른 사람에게는 적대감으로 해석될 수 있다.

개발자를 위한 기술적 기초

유니코드 표현

  • 각 이모지는 하나 이상의 유니코드 코드 포인트로 정의됩니다.
  • 단순 이모지 → 단일 코드 포인트.
  • 복합 이모지 → 제로 폭 결합자(ZWJ)로 연결된 여러 코드 포인트.

예시: 가족 이모지 👨‍👩‍👧‍👦는 실제로 세 개의 ZWJ로 연결된 네 개의 개별 이모지입니다.

  • 피부톤 수정자도 동일하게 작동합니다: 👋🏽 = 기본 “손 흔들기” + 피츠패트릭 수정자.

문자열 처리 과제

JavaScript는 문자열 길이를 가시적인 문자 수가 아니라 UTF‑16 코드 단위로 측정합니다:

"👍".length       // 2 (surrogate pair)
"👨‍👩‍👧‍👦".length // 11 (4 emojis + 3 ZWJs)

그래프뮬 클러스터(문자군) 카운트

사용자에게 인식되는 문자(그래프뮬 클러스터)를 세기 위해 Intl.Segmenter를 사용합니다:

function countCharacters(str) {
  const segmenter = new Intl.Segmenter('en', { granularity: 'grapheme' });
  return [...segmenter.segment(str)].length;
}

countCharacters("👨‍👩‍👧‍👦"); // 1

깨진 이모지 방지

단순 문자열 연산(예: 슬라이스)은 이모지를 중간에 잘라 버릴 수 있어 대체 기호가 나타납니다.

데이터베이스 저장

  • MySQL: utf8은 3바이트 문자만 지원하므로 대부분의 이모지를 저장할 수 없습니다.
  • 해결책: utf8mb4(전체 4바이트 유니코드)를 사용합니다.
  • PostgreSQL 및 최신 SQLite는 기본적으로 전체 유니코드를 처리합니다.

정규 표현식

유니코드 속성 이스케이프를 사용해 이모지를 안정적으로 매치합니다:

const emojiRegex = /\p{Emoji}/gu; // matches any emoji character

문화 및 세대 차이

  • Thumbs up 👍 – 대부분 서구 문화에서는 긍정적인 의미이지만, 중동 일부 지역과 그리스에서는 전통적으로 모욕적인 의미를 가집니다.
  • Folded hands 🙏 – 서양에서는 기도로 사용되며, 일본에서는 “제발” 혹은 “감사합니다”의 의미로 쓰입니다.

세대별 변화

Emoji구세대 밀레니얼젊은 사용자
😂 (tears of joy)여전히 인기가 많음구식으로 인식됨
💀 (skull)덜 흔함“웃다가 죽는다”는 의미로 사용
🙂 (slightly smiling face)중립적종종 수동‑공격적으로 해석됨

플랫폼 차이

  • 총 이모지 🔫는 Apple 기기에서는 물총으로 표시되었지만, 2018년까지 다른 플랫폼에서는 현실적인 권총으로 표시되어 위협 수준에 대한 인식에 차이를 만들었습니다.

진화 및 새로운 트렌드

  • Skin‑tone modifiers (Unicode 8.0, 2015) 다양한 인종 표현을 도입했습니다.
  • Gender‑neutralaccessibility‑focused 이모지가 뒤따랐습니다.
  • Animated emojis: Apple의 Memoji, Samsung의 AR Emoji가 이모지, 스티커, GIF 사이의 경계를 흐릿하게 만듭니다.

AI 및 감정 분석

  • 감정 모델은 텍스트 의미를 modify하거나 reverse시키는 이모지를 고려해야 합니다.
  • 챗봇은 점점 더 이모지를 사용해 보다 인간적인 느낌을 줍니다.

마무리 생각

초기 일본 모바일 폰에 있던 176개의 픽셀화된 아이콘에서부터 매일 수십억 명이 사용하는 수천 개의 기호에 이르기까지, 이모지는 단 20년 만에 디지털 커뮤니케이션을 재구성했습니다. 이모지는 평범한 텍스트가 남긴 감정적 공백을 메우고, 실제 신경학적 반응을 일으키며, 개발자들에게 지속적인 기술적 과제를 제시합니다.

독자에게 질문: 가장 자주 사용하는 이모지는 무엇인가요? 댓글에 남겨 주세요!

Back to Blog

관련 글

더 보기 »

기술은 구원자가 아니라 촉진자다

왜 사고의 명확성이 사용하는 도구보다 더 중요한가? Technology는 종종 마법 스위치처럼 취급된다—켜기만 하면 모든 것이 개선된다. 새로운 software, ...

에이전틱 코딩에 입문하기

Copilot Agent와의 경험 나는 주로 GitHub Copilot을 사용해 인라인 편집과 PR 리뷰를 수행했으며, 대부분의 사고는 내 머리로 했습니다. 최근 나는 t...